"Si un ouvrier veut bien faire son travail, il doit d'abord affûter ses outils." - Confucius, "Les Entretiens de Confucius. Lu Linggong"
Page de garde > La programmation > Comment créer un tableau avec des éléments répétés plusieurs fois en JavaScript ?

Comment créer un tableau avec des éléments répétés plusieurs fois en JavaScript ?

Publié le 2024-11-08
Parcourir:282

How to Create an Array with Elements Repeated Multiple Times in JavaScript?

Création d'un tableau avec des éléments répétés plusieurs fois

En JavaScript, la création d'un tableau avec le même élément répété plusieurs fois peut être réalisée par différentes méthodes.

Une approche simple consiste à utiliser une boucle for et à ajouter progressivement l'élément au tableau :

var repeatelem = function(elem, n) {
  var arr = [];
  for (var i = 0; i 

Cependant, dans ES6, il existe un moyen plus concis et efficace de le faire en utilisant la méthode Array.fill() :

Solution ES6 :

console.log(
  Array(5).fill(2)
)
//=> [2, 2, 2, 2, 2]

La méthode Array.fill() prend deux arguments : l'élément à répéter et le nombre de fois à le répéter. Cette méthode est non seulement plus concise mais aussi plus performante que l'approche par boucle for, notamment pour les grands tableaux.

Déclaration de sortie Cet article est réimprimé à l'adresse : 1729683690. En cas d'infraction, veuillez contacter [email protected] pour le supprimer.
Dernier tutoriel Plus>

Clause de non-responsabilité: Toutes les ressources fournies proviennent en partie d'Internet. En cas de violation de vos droits d'auteur ou d'autres droits et intérêts, veuillez expliquer les raisons détaillées et fournir une preuve du droit d'auteur ou des droits et intérêts, puis l'envoyer à l'adresse e-mail : [email protected]. Nous nous en occuperons pour vous dans les plus brefs délais.

Copyright© 2022 湘ICP备2022001581号-3